1. CMT 219.080.10 Industrial Sliding Compound Miter & Radial Saw Blade
- For fine finish crosscuts. The 5° negative hook limits splintering and “climbing”.
- Use on radial arm saws & sliding compound miter saws for cutting soft/hardwood, plywood & laminates.
- 0.118 kerf thickness, 0.098 plate thickness, -5° hook angle, 4ATB + 1 trapezoidal tooth Grind.
- Micrograin carbide teeth to last longer and deliver smooth cuts.
- Non-Stick PTFE Coating keeps blade running cool, reduces pitch buildup, protects against corrosion.

6. Freud 10″ x 60T Thin Kerf Sliding Compound Miter Saw Blade (LU91R010)
- 10″ Blade Diameter, 60 Teeth, ATB Grind, 5/8″ Arbor, .090″ Kerf, -5° Hook Angle
- Premium TiCo HI-Density Carbide Crosscutting Blend for Maximum Performance
- Negative Hook Angles minimizes climbing for better control
- Thin Kerf requires less power and allows for faster feed rate
- Perma-Shield Non-Stick Coating reduces blade drag, protects the blade from corrosion and pitch build-up.
